1. Summa Theologica by Thomas Aquinas
This comprehensive text is a seminal work in the field of theology, written by a prominent medieval philosopher and theologian. The book is structured in a question-and-answer format, tackling complex philosophical and theological issues such as the existence of God, the nature of man, the purpose of life, and the intricacies of morality and ethics. It is one of the most influential works in Western thought, particularly in Christian theology and philosophy, and continues to be a vital reference in these fields.

2. Foundations Of Christian Faith by Karl Rahner
An Introduction to the Idea of Christianity
This theological masterpiece offers a comprehensive exploration of Christian beliefs, presenting a systematic and profound examination of the core tenets of faith. It delves into the nature of God, the significance of Jesus Christ, and the role of the Holy Spirit, while also addressing the human experience of grace and salvation. The work is characterized by its depth and clarity, providing a bridge between traditional doctrines and contemporary understanding, making it a pivotal resource for those seeking to deepen their spiritual insight and engage with the complexities of modern theology.

3. Dogmatics In Outline by Karl Barth
"Dogmatics in Outline" presents a concise exploration of Christian doctrine, framed by the Apostles' Creed and derived from lectures delivered in the aftermath of World War II. The text distills the essence of Christian faith, emphasizing the centrality of Jesus Christ in theology and the importance of the Church's teaching tradition. The author argues for a dynamic and living engagement with the Christian message, rejecting both rigid orthodoxy and vague liberalism, and advocating for a theology that is both faithful to the historical teachings of the Church and responsive to contemporary human experience.

5. Delighting In The Trinity by Michael Reeves
An Introduction to the Christian Faith
The book explores the Christian doctrine of the Trinity, presenting it as a foundational and life-giving truth rather than a complex theological concept. It emphasizes the relational nature of God as Father, Son, and Holy Spirit, and how this understanding transforms the way believers experience their faith, worship, and daily lives. The author argues that the Trinity is central to the gospel and offers a joyful and vibrant vision of God that invites believers into a deeper relationship with Him. Through engaging explanations and illustrations, the book seeks to make the doctrine accessible and relevant, highlighting its implications for love, community, and spiritual growth.
